Output d90d6eabf8af48bbbd59604e6c1f2fb45c4a1b12e97244ddd5050a54900eade8:3

value
38560995
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b043fcda535f26422e8ed28f57d216f8fa34d131 OP_EQUAL
address
3Hm2JB5Urfc19Taf4p3691iWpdcCxWqLCz
transaction
d90d6eabf8af48bbbd59604e6c1f2fb45c4a1b12e97244ddd5050a54900eade8
spent
true